Kids Do Art - Ceramics Term 2 2021
Event description
Participants will become familiar with the most common techniques of hand building ceramics such as coiling, pinching, slab building and imprinting design and become familiar with underglaze and glazing techniques.
The sessions allow tutors and participants the opportunity to share a creative space in which the shapes and objects chosen as reference models suit the group's dynamic. Stimulus for workshops will vary from a ‘simple’ cereal bowl (coiling) to a complex triceratops (pinching), and even a Taco Fish! (Slab). The sessions focus on the development of participants' technique and practical skills without formal assessment.
This class is suitable for children aged 6 - 9
